Como corrigir erros 404 em sites WordPress: Guia completo

[aioseo_eeat_author_tooltip]
[aioseo_eeat_reviewer_tooltip]
Como corrigir erros 404 em sites WordPress

Você clica em um link em um site, esperando ver um artigo ou produto específico. Em vez disso, a tela fica em branco e uma mensagem frustrante aparece: “Página não encontrada”. Este é o infame erro 404. Para um usuário casual, é um pequeno incômodo. Para o proprietário de um site WordPress, no entanto, esses erros podem ser uma grande dor de cabeça.

Os erros 404 interrompem a jornada do usuário. Eles param os visitantes e sinalizam aos mecanismos de busca que seu site pode estar sendo negligenciado. Se você os ignorar, corre o risco de perder tráfego e prejudicar o SEO do seu site.

Felizmente, corrigir esses problemas geralmente é simples. Seja uma de links permanentes quebrada ou um arquivo .htaccess corrompido, este guia aborda todos os métodos para resolver o problema.

Vamos orientá-lo(a) no processo de detecção, correção e prevenção de erros 404 para manter seu site WordPress funcionando sem problemas.

Conteúdo

O que é um erro 404 no WordPress e por que ele é importante?

Um erro 404 é um código de status HTTP . Ele ocorre quando um servidor web não consegue encontrar a página solicitada. Essencialmente, o navegador se conecta com sucesso ao servidor, mas o arquivo ou página web específico que o usuário deseja não existe naquele endereço.

Corrigir erro 404 Não encontrado

Quando um usuário visita um URL, o navegador dele envia uma solicitação ao seu servidor web. Se o conteúdo estiver disponível, o servidor envia o recurso solicitado com um código de sucesso 200 (embora isso não seja visível). Se o conteúdo não estiver disponível, o servidor retorna o código 404 Não encontrado .

Você pode ver essa mensagem de erro exibida de várias maneiras:

  • 404 Não encontrado
  • Erro 404
  • Página não encontrada
  • O URL solicitado não foi encontrado neste servidor

Esse código de erro é do lado do cliente, o que significa que o problema geralmente está relacionado à URL solicitada ou à remoção de conteúdo, e não a uma falha total do servidor.

Leia mais: Os erros mais comuns do WordPress e como corrigi-los

Impeça os erros 404 antes que eles prejudiquem seu site

Deixe que a Seahawk cuide da manutenção, correções e suporte contínuos do WordPress para que seu site permaneça livre de erros, seguro e otimizado o tempo todo.

Como os erros 404 afetam a experiência do usuário e o SEO

Por que você deveria se importar com algumas páginas ausentes? O impacto é duplo: experiência do usuário e desempenho da busca.

Experiência do usuário: Imagine que um cliente queira comprar um produto. Ele clica em um link e é direcionado para uma página de erro. É provável que ele abandone seu site imediatamente e visite um concorrente.

Os usuários têm pouca paciência com links quebrados. Um grande número de erros 404 cria uma experiência ruim para o usuário, aumenta a taxa de rejeição e reduz o tempo que os usuários passam no seu site.

Impacto no SEO: Os mecanismos de busca, como o Googlebot, monitoram constantemente seu site WordPress. Quando encontram um erro 404, não conseguem indexar o conteúdo.

Se os mecanismos de busca encontrarem muitos links quebrados, podem considerar seu site como não confiável ou mal mantido . Isso pode prejudicar seu posicionamento nos resultados de busca.

Além disso, se um site externo tiver um link para uma publicação no seu site que não existe mais, você perde o "link juice" ou a autoridade transmitida por esse backlink .

Causas comuns de erros 404 em sites WordPress

Para corrigir um erro 404, primeiro você precisa entender o que o causou. Em uma instalação do WordPress, esses erros raramente acontecem sem um motivo.

corrigindo erros

Estrutura de links permanentes quebrada ou incorreta

O culpado mais comum é a estrutura de links permanentes. Links permanentes são os URLs permanentes de suas postagens e páginas.

O WordPress permite criar estruturas de URL personalizadas (por exemplo, /nome-do-post/ ou /categoria/nome-do-post/). Se você alterar as configurações de links permanentes sem configurar redirecionamentos , suas URLs antigas deixarão de funcionar. Às vezes, as regras de reescrita simplesmente falham, fazendo com que o servidor web interprete o endereço incorretamente.

Arquivo .htaccess corrompido ou ausente

O arquivo .htaccess é um arquivo de configuração essencial usado pelo servidor Apache . Ele controla como o WordPress gera URLs e redirecionamentos. Se esse arquivo oculto for corrompido, excluído ou contiver erros de sintaxe, seu site WordPress pode parar de reconhecer suas próprias páginas, resultando em erros 404 em todo o site.

Conflitos entre plugins e temas causam erros 404

O WordPress depende de um vasto ecossistema de plugins. Às vezes, um plugin mal codificado ou um conflito entre dois plugins pode interferir na geração de URLs.

Plugins de segurança ou de cache , em particular, podem bloquear inadvertidamente o acesso a uma página específica. Da mesma forma, a troca para um novo tema que suporte tipos de postagem personalizados sem atualizar as regras de reescrita pode causar erros.

Páginas excluídas, conteúdo movido ou URLs incorretos

Se você excluir uma publicação ou movê-la para um novo URL (local) sem notificar o servidor, o URL antigo se tornará um beco sem saída. Isso geralmente acontece durante uma reformulação do site.

Além disso, erros de digitação simples em links internos podem direcionar os usuários para um URL solicitado que não existe.

Problemas relacionados a servidor, cache ou hospedagem

Às vezes, o problema não está no seu site, mas no servidor. Se o seu servidor web ficar sem memória ou tiver regras de segurança rígidas, ele poderá retornar um erro.

Além disso, o cache do navegador ou o cache do servidor podem exibir uma versão desatualizada de uma página que retorna o erro "404", mesmo depois de você ter corrigido o problema.

Guia passo a passo para corrigir erros 404 no WordPress

Agora que identificamos as causas, vamos resolver o problema. Siga estes passos em ordem.

Guia para corrigir erros 404 no WordPress

Passo 1: Faça backup do seu site WordPress

Antes de mexer em qualquer arquivo ou configuração do banco de dados do WordPress, faça um backup completo . Você está prestes a editar arquivos e configurações essenciais. Se algo der errado, você precisará de um ponto de restauração. Você pode usar plugins como o UpdraftPlus ou a ferramenta de backup do seu provedor de hospedagem para salvar o conteúdo e o banco de dados do seu WordPress.

Passo 2: Redefina e salve novamente as configurações de links permanentes do WordPress

Esta é a solução mais fácil e eficaz para erros 404 em todo o site. Ela força o WordPress a atualizar suas regras de reescrita no arquivo .htaccess.

  • Faça login no seu painel de controle do WordPress.
  • Acesse Configurações → Links permanentes.
  • Deslize para o final da página. Não altere nada.
  • Clique no botão Salvar alterações.

Essa ação limpa as regras de reescrita. Verifique seu site para ver se a mensagem de erro foi resolvida.

Saiba mais: Como corrigir o erro 400 de solicitação inválida do WordPress

Passo 3: Verifique e regenere o arquivo .htaccess

Se salvar os links permanentes não funcionou, seu arquivo .htaccess pode estar bloqueado ou corrompido. Você precisará editá-lo manualmente usando um cliente FTP (como o FileZilla) ou o Gerenciador de Arquivos no painel de controle da sua hospedagem.

  • Conecte-se ao seu servidor via FTP.
  • Navegue até a pasta raiz (geralmente public_html) que contém sua instalação do WordPress.
  • Procure o arquivo .htaccess. Talvez seja necessário habilitar a opção "Mostrar arquivos ocultos" no seu cliente FTP.
  • Faça o download de uma cópia do arquivo para o seu computador como backup.
  • Exclua o arquivo do servidor.
  • Volte às Configurações do WordPress → Links permanentes e clique em "Salvar alterações".

O WordPress tentará gerar um novo arquivo .htaccess limpo.

Se o WordPress não conseguir criar o arquivo automaticamente (geralmente devido a problemas de permissão), você deverá criá-lo manualmente:

  • Crie um novo arquivo no seu computador com o nome .htaccess.
  • Cole o código padrão do WordPress:
# INÍCIO WordPress<IfModule mod_rewrite.c> RewriteEngine On RewriteBase / RewriteRule ^index\.php$ - [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ule . /index.php [L]</IfModule> # FIM WordPress
  • Faça o upload deste arquivo para a pasta raiz do seu computador via FTP.

Passo 4: Corrigir links internos e externos quebrados

Se apenas URLs de páginas específicas estiverem apresentando erros, o problema provavelmente são links quebrados. Você pode ter vinculado a uma página antiga que foi excluída.

links quebrados
  • Faça uma auditoria no seu site. Você pode usar ferramentas para analisar seus links.
  • Atualize o link para apontar para o novo URL correto.
  • Se o site externo para o qual você forneceu o link estiver fora do ar, remova o link completamente.

Passo 5: Desative os plugins para identificar conflitos

Se o erro persistir, um plugin pode ser a causa.

  • Acesse Plugins → Plugins instalados.
  • Selecione todos os plugins e escolha Desativar no menu de ações em massa.
  • Verifique seu site. Se os erros 404 desaparecerem, o problema está em um plugin.
  • Reative os plugins um por um. Verifique seu site após cada ativação para encontrar aquele que está causando o código de erro.

Passo 6: Mude para um tema padrão do WordPress

As funções de tema podem, por vezes, interferir com as variáveis ​​de consulta.

  • Acesse Aparência → Temas.
  • Ative um tema padrão, como o Twenty Twenty-Four.
  • Se isso resolver o problema da página 404, é provável que seu tema original tenha um erro de código. Talvez seja necessário entrar em contato com o desenvolvedor do tema.

Passo 7: Limpe o cache do navegador, dos plugins e do servidor

O cache armazena versões estáticas do seu site para melhorar a velocidade . No entanto, ele pode armazenar uma página de erro e exibi-la aos usuários mesmo depois que o site for corrigido.

  • Limpar o cache do navegador: Acesse as configurações do seu navegador e limpe o cache e os cookies.
  • Limpar o cache do plugin: Se você usa um plugin de cache, procure a opção “Limpar cache” na barra de administração.
  • Limpar o cache do servidor: Muitos provedores de hospedagem possuem cache no nível do servidor. Verifique o painel de controle da sua hospedagem para limpar o cache.

Etapa 8: Configure redirecionamentos 301 para páginas excluídas ou renomeadas

Ao alterar um URL ou excluir uma publicação popular, você precisa informar ao navegador para onde o conteúdo foi redirecionado. Um redirecionamento 301 envia os usuários permanentemente do URL antigo para o novo endereço. Isso preserva o valor de SEO do seu site.

Você pode usar um plugin como o “Redirection” para lidar com isso facilmente.

  • Instale e ative o plugin de redirecionamento.
  • Acesse Ferramentas → Redirecionamento.
  • Insira o URL de origem (o URL antigo quebrado).
  • Insira o URL de destino (a página de destino).
  • Clique em Adicionar redirecionamento.

Agora, quando os usuários ou o Google acessam o link antigo, são automaticamente redirecionados para a página correta.

Etapa 9: Teste URLs e monitore erros 404

Após aplicar as correções, verifique seu trabalho. Visite a página anteriormente com problemas que foi solicitada. Navegue por diferentes páginas e categorias personalizadas. Certifique-se de que o código de status encontrado seja 200 (Sucesso) em vez de 404.

Como encontrar e rastrear erros 404 usando o Google Search Console

Você não pode corrigir o que não vê. O Google Search Console é a melhor ferramenta gratuita para rastrear erros 404 que o Google encontra ao indexar seu site.

  • Faça login no Google Search Console.
  • Selecione a sua propriedade de domínio.
  • Acesse o relatório Indexação → Páginas.
  • Verifique o status: Não encontrado (404).
  • Clique para ver uma lista de todos os URLs solicitados que retornaram um erro.

Revise esta lista regularmente. Priorize a correção de erros em páginas com alto tráfego ou páginas com links em outros sites.

Se a URL exibir uma sequência aleatória de caracteres ou uma página que realmente não existe mais, você pode redirecioná-la ou deixá-la como um erro 404 se não tiver valor.

Melhores práticas para evitar erros 404 no WordPress

Prevenir é melhor que remediar. Manter um site WordPress saudável requer verificações de rotina.

Desafios de correção de erros
  • Alterações de URL no plano: Nunca altere o nome de uma publicação ou a estrutura de links permanentes, a menos que seja necessário. Se necessário, configure redirecionamentos 301 imediatamente.
  • Auditorias regulares: Utilize ferramentas como o Broken Link Checker ou o Ahrefs para verificar a existência de links quebrados mensalmente.
  • Página 404 personalizada: Crie uma página 404 personalizada e útil. Em vez de uma mensagem de erro genérica, forneça uma barra de pesquisa, links para seu melhor conteúdo e uma forma de entrar em contato com você. Isso mantém os visitantes em seu site mesmo que encontrem um erro.
  • Atualize os plugins com cautela: teste as atualizações em um ambiente de teste antes de aplicá-las ao seu site em produção.
  • Limpar conteúdo excluído: Ao excluir uma página, verifique se outras páginas internas contêm links para ela e remova essas referências.

Conclusão

Erros 404 são inevitáveis ​​na gestão de um site. Conteúdo é movido, links quebram e mecanismos de busca rastreiam caminhos desatualizados. No entanto, ignorá-los pode prejudicar sua credibilidade e seu posicionamento nos resultados de busca.

Ao entender as causas, que variam de uma simples na estrutura de links permanentes a um erro complexo no arquivo .htaccess, você poderá resolvê-las com confiança. Lembre-se de fazer backup dos seus arquivos do WordPress primeiro, verificar suas configurações e usar redirecionamentos para direcionar os usuários ao conteúdo correto.

O monitoramento regular pelo Google Search Console garante a detecção precoce desses códigos de erro. Um site bem mantido demonstra aos usuários e ao Google que você valoriza o tempo deles, transformando um potencial desastre de "Página não encontrada" em uma experiência de navegação perfeita.

Perguntas frequentes sobre como corrigir erros 404 no WordPress

Um erro 404 (página não encontrada) ocorre quando um URL solicitado não existe na sua página web. Isso geralmente acontece devido a links quebrados, conteúdo excluído ou caminhos incorretos em arquivos HTML ou PHP. Os mecanismos de busca consideram erros repetidos de página não encontrada como uma experiência ruim para o usuário, principalmente em vários sites.

Como posso resolver rapidamente um erro 404 no WordPress?

Para corrigir um erro 404, primeiro limpe o cache do navegador e dos plugins. Em seguida, verifique os links permanentes, links quebrados e URLs de conteúdo do WordPress. Em muitos casos, redefinir os links permanentes resolve o erro sem a necessidade de editar arquivos.

Devo criar uma página de erro 404 personalizada no WordPress?

Sim. Uma página de erro personalizada ajuda os usuários a navegar para outras páginas em vez de abandonar seu site. Um bom exemplo inclui pesquisa, links de menu e texto útil escrito em HTML. Isso reduz as taxas de rejeição e melhora o SEO.

Links quebrados prejudicam os mecanismos de busca e o seu posicionamento nos resultados de pesquisa?

Sim. Links quebrados que levam a um erro de página não encontrada reduzem a eficiência da indexação. Os mecanismos de busca podem parar de indexar páginas importantes se houver muitas páginas de erro em seu site.

Quando devo usar uma mensagem de erro personalizada ou um redirecionamento para páginas 404?

Use uma mensagem de erro personalizada quando o conteúdo não existir mais. Use redirecionamentos quando a URL solicitada for movida para outra página. Observe que redirecionamentos incorretos também podem gerar novos problemas de página 404.

Posts relacionados

Como criar seu site WordPress usando o tema Underscores

Como criar seu site WordPress usando o tema Underscores: 5 passos simples

Underscores, também escrito como _s, é um tema inicial minimalista para WordPress criado pela Automattic

as-melhores-alternativas-ao-google

Os melhores mecanismos de busca alternativos ao Google em 2025

Os melhores mecanismos de busca alternativos ao Google em 2026 incluem o DuckDuckGo, para buscas focadas em privacidade, e o Bing

melhores-exemplos-de-sites-wordpress

Mais de 50 exemplos dos melhores sites WordPress do mundo todo

Os melhores sites WordPress em 2026 incluem publicações importantes como TechCrunch e The New York Times

Comece a usar o Seahawk

Cadastre-se em nosso aplicativo para ver nossos preços e obter descontos.